## Hermetic migration — runbook fragment

Welcome aboard. We are moving the Copperjay build from ad-hoc scripts to the hermetic Stonemill system. Pin every toolchain in the manifest; no network fetches at build time. Run the sandbox check twice before tagging. Once the hermetic build passes verification, sign the output with the release key provided below.

release key, kagag-taweg: bky4_VgyJ

Q: Why do Crumbfield online orders cut off at 2pm the day before?

A: Because dough doesn't care about your deadlines! The overnight proof starts at 3pm, so anything ordered after 2pm can't make the next morning's bake. Exceptions need a lead baker's sign-off. The full cutoff policy and exception process is on the internal page here:

operations page: https://confluence.lumicsys.internal/projects/display/projects/display

For the weekly sync: the Stridemark timing-chip reader suite has been failing intermittently on the Ketterby runners since Tuesday. The hardware emulator occasionally reports chip reads out of order, which trips the strict-sequence assertion in the finish-line tests. We believe the emulator's clock drift setting changed with the runner image refresh. Workaround: pin the old image tag and rerun. A proper fix lands next sprint with a tolerance window in the assertion. The failing pipeline is identified by the token below.

build token for fajop-kageg: htk14_a2d40227103e0f

## Archiving cold buckets — Frostvale pipeline

Before archiving, verify that each bucket in the `glacier-candidate` list has had zero reads for 180 days and carries no legal-hold tag. The archiver writes an immutable manifest per bucket, signed with the quarterly rotation key, so reviewers can audit exactly what was moved and when. Never run the archiver against buckets owned by the Compliance group without a signed ticket. The manifest index lives in the audit database, reachable via the connection string below.

replica DSN, bagaf-bagep: mssql://praion_svc:7RJjXrE@db-3c46.halixcorp.internal:5432/zorix